Cleansing cloths, swabs, and wipes are essential products used for various purposes in healthcare, first aid, and personal hygiene.They are pre-moistened with solutions, making them convenient for cleaning and disinfecting. Here's what you should know about these products:
Antiseptic Wipes:
- Antiseptic wipes are designed to clean and disinfect the skin to prevent infection.
- They are often used before medical procedures, vaccinations, or when cleaning minor cuts and wounds.
- Common antiseptic solutions in wipes include alcohol (isopropyl or ethyl alcohol), hydrogen peroxide, or benzalkonium chloride.
- Antiseptic wipes are an important part of a first aid kit for cleaning wounds and preventing infection.
Cleansing Wipes:
- Cleansing wipes are versatile and used for personal hygiene and cleaning various surfaces.
- In personal care, they are often used for removing makeup, cleaning the face, and refreshing the skin.
- In household cleaning, they can be used to wipe down surfaces, countertops, and even baby-changing areas.
- Some cleansing wipes are infused with moisturizers and gentle cleansers for use on sensitive skin.
Swabs:
- Swabs are small cotton or foam-tipped applicators attached to a stick.
- They are commonly used for precise application, such as applying antiseptic solutions to small wounds or for collecting samples in medical testing.
- Swabs are available in sterile and non-sterile varieties, with sterile swabs used for medical procedures and non-sterile swabs for general cleaning purposes.
Disinfecting Wipes:
- Disinfecting wipes are formulated to kill bacteria and viruses on surfaces.
- They are widely used for cleaning and disinfecting commonly touched objects like doorknobs, handles, and electronic devices.
- These wipes typically contain quaternary ammonium compounds or other disinfectant agents.
Alcohol Wipes:
- Alcohol wipes contain a high concentration of alcohol (usually isopropyl alcohol) and are primarily used for disinfection.
- They are commonly used to disinfect skin before injections, clean medical instruments, or sanitize surfaces.
- Alcohol wipes are flammable and should be used with caution, especially near open flames.
Baby Wipes:
- Baby wipes are specially designed for use on infants and are formulated to be gentle on sensitive skin.
- They are used for diaper changes, cleaning hands and face, and general baby care.
- Some baby wipes are also suitable for adults with sensitive skin.
Precautions:
- When using wipes or swabs on the skin, be mindful of allergies or sensitivities to the ingredients.
- Follow the instructions provided on the product's packaging, especially for medical and first aid purposes.
- Store wipes and swabs in a cool, dry place to prevent drying out or contamination.
